When considering investing in solar panels, it is important to understand the role that warranties and guarantees play in the overall value and performance of the system. Here are key factors to consider:
Warranty replacements are crucial in ensuring that any defective parts or components of the solar panels can be replaced at no additional cost. This helps maintain the efficiency and performance of the system over time. Additionally, having a variety of warranty options allows consumers to choose the coverage that best suits their needs and budget.
Warranty extensions can provide added peace of mind by extending the coverage period beyond the standard warranty. While this may incur additional costs, it can be a worthwhile investment in protecting the long-term value of the solar panels.
Understanding the warranty costs upfront is essential for budgeting and financial planning. Some warranties may be included in the initial purchase price, while others may require an additional fee. It is important to weigh the costs against the level of coverage provided.
Lastly, having clear and comprehensive warranty documentation is key to ensuring that any claims or issues can be addressed efficiently. Proper documentation can also help in understanding the terms and conditions of the warranty, preventing any misunderstandings or disputes down the line.
